PayUp! Build Status

A simple e-commerce store for Enonic XP.

Download latest version from bintray: Download

Shopping carts

Shopping carts are created when a user adds a item to the cart. Carts will be persisted if user is logged in, however no login/registration form is currently implemented.

Payments

Payments done via Stripe. A stripe account is needed to set up the application and recieve payments. https://stripe.com

Test cards can be located here: https://stripe.com/docs/testing

Orders

When a order is complete, it can be viewed in admin with shipping details and completion status.
